Adding Ice and Salt

To use an old fashioned ice cream maker, it is essential to add ice and salt to the outer container. The ice helps to lower the temperature, while the salt reduces the freezing point of the mixture, allowing the ice cream to freeze faster and more efficiently. The ratio of ice to salt is crucial, and it is recommended to use a mixture of one part salt to three parts ice. This mixture should be added to the outer container, making sure to cover the inner container completely. As the ice cream churns, the mixture of ice and salt will help to freeze the ice cream to the perfect consistency. It is also important to note that the type of salt used can affect the freezing point of the mixture, with rock salt being a popular choice for old fashioned ice cream makers. Churning the Ice Cream

Churning the ice cream is a crucial step in the process of making old fashioned ice cream. This is where the mixture is transformed into a creamy and smooth dessert. The churning process involves agitating the mixture to break down the ice crystals and incorporate air, resulting in a lighter and more even texture. The churning time will vary depending on the type of ice cream maker being used, but it typically takes around 20-30 minutes to achieve the desired consistency. During this time, it is essential to monitor the ice cream’s progress and stop the churning process when it reaches the right texture. Over-churning can result in a dense and icy texture, while under-churning can leave the ice cream too soft. Using the Right Ratio of Ingredients

To make perfect old fashioned ice cream, it is essential to use the right ratio of ingredients, including cream, sugar, and flavorings, as specified in the old fashioned ice cream maker instructions. The ratio of ingredients can affect the texture and taste of the ice cream, so it is crucial to follow the instructions carefully. A general rule of thumb is to use a combination of heavy cream, whole milk, and sugar, with a ratio of 2:1:1, respectively. However, this ratio can be adjusted to suit personal preferences and the type of ice cream being made. For example, some recipes may call for a higher ratio of cream to milk, while others may require a higher ratio of sugar to cream.
